Both "on the first stage" and "in the first stage" are commonly used phrases in English, but they are used in different contexts. "In the first stage" is more commonly used to refer to being at a particular point or period in a process or sequence. On the other hand, "on the first stage" could be used in a more metaphorical sense, such as being on a physical stage or platform.
